Viper Energy (NASDAQ:VNOM - Get Free Report) had its price objective raised by stock analysts at TD Securities from $57.00 to $58.00 in a research note issued on Wednesday, Marketbeat.com reports. The brokerage presently has a "buy" rating on the oil and gas producer's stock. TD Securities' price target suggests a potential upside of 44.31% from the stock's previous close.
A number of other research firms also recently weighed in on VNOM. Wall Street Zen downgraded Viper Energy from a "hold" rating to a "sell" rating in a research report on Friday, May 30th. Piper Sandler dropped their target price on Viper Energy from $62.00 to $61.00 and set an "overweight" rating for the company in a research report on Tuesday, May 13th. Bank of America dropped their target price on Viper Energy from $53.00 to $50.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a research report on Friday, May 23rd. The Goldman Sachs Group set a $72.00 target price on Viper Energy in a research report on Monday, March 3rd. Finally, Raymond James restated an "outperform" rating and set a $54.00 target price (up previously from $52.00) on shares of Viper Energy in a research report on Wednesday, May 28th.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ating and thirteen have given a bu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ock presently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us price target of $56.85.

Viper Energy Price Performance
VNOM traded up $0.05 during trading on Wednesday, hitting $40.19. The company's stock had a trading volume of 2,024,874 shares, compared to its average volume of 1,347,860. The firm's 50 day moving average price is $40.51 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$45.87. The company has a quick ratio of 7.24, a current ratio of 7.24 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.25. Viper Energy has a 12 month low of $34.71 and a 12 month high of $56.76. The stock has a market capitalization of $11.60 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 17.25 and a beta of 1.05.
Viper Energy (NASDAQ:VNOM -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Monday, May 5th. The oil and gas producer reported $0.54 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.45 by $0.09. Viper Energy had a return on equity of 6.72% and a net margin of 24.65%. The firm had revenue of $245.00 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$233.99 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.49 EPS. Sell-side analysts forecast that Viper Energy will post 2.02 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Viper Energy Company Profile

Viper Energy, Inc engages in the acquisition of oil and natural gas properties. It owns, acquires, and exploits oil and natural gas properties in North America. The company was founded on February 27, 2014 and is headquartered in Midland, TX.
